Universal behavior of low-temperature heat capacity of acrylonitrile-butadiene-styrene thermoplastic polymer and its composite with graphene oxide

Summary: The low-temperature dependence of the heat capacity of ABS plastic and the influence of structural features were investigated. In particular, the influence of long-range structure disorder on the appearance of possible anomalies in its temperature dependence in the area of the existence of the Boson peak anomaly was found. It was found that for ABS polymer, as well as for a lot of other substances with crystalline and amorphous nature, the appearance of the anomaly of the Boson peak in the heat capacity has a universal character, and the value and position of the maximum are determined by the normalized dimensionless function Δ*(T) vs. normalized temperature T/Tmax that proposed in this study
